This reverts commit bde4975310eb1982bd0bbff673989052d92fd481.

All legacy clock implementations now implement clk_set_rate() (Some
implementations may be dummies, though).

Signed-off-by: Geert Uytterhoeven <geert@xxxxxxxxxxxxxx>
---
Marked "RFC", as this depends on "m68k: coldfire: Normalize clk API" and
"MIPS: AR7: Normalize clk API".

This seems reasonable. It's possible that it will cause regressions because the
COMMON_CLK dependency hides another dependency on something else
that not everything implements, but we should fix that properly if that happens.
